Shiloh, in Samaria Israel


As we started our walking tour, in ancient Shiloh, we were met by a man who seemed to be just leaving. Larry Borntrager, Amish-Mennonite man from Indiana, USA, looked like a farmhand who had just walked out of a barn. At first I paid little attention, having come to see the first tabernacle of the Israelites here in Israel. And having grown up in Iowa, with a few uncles having cattle on their farms, it was no big deal. Then he started talking about the red heifers…and the excitement rose up within me! A child of Gittel (Gibeonites) in Shiloh, he said his name was Larry, and the Jews were making provision for him to stay here three months at a time and care for the red heifers brought from the USA. He spoke of the first time he saw them. “They were caked in manure, being no care had really been given them.” His daily checking of the hay, removing manure from the pens, and general grooming kept him busy. He had recently showed the cattle to USA Ambassador Mike Huckabee a few weeks ago. The “1000 Pastors Tour” from the USA, also a few weeks ago, saw the video and then through a large window were shown them. Larry’s said his last name, Borntrager, means “water carrier” in German. He spoke to us two of his favorite sayings. “Don’t miss God’s move because He didn’t move it right.” (Meaning, His ways are not our ways.) “Don’t end up at the bus station when you should have been at the train.” Lord, thank You for Larry and his care for these special beasts. Oh yes. The cows names : Guela, Tikva, Tikah, and Nehama.
